If you’re interested in updating your bathroom decor, Venetian style mirrors are a great way to start. You can create a a luxurious European atmosphere, allowing you that little bit of escape you want while your imagination soars. With the right combination of items, you can make an elegant Venetian style bathroom, you will love every time you enter.



Venetian style mirrors come in a variety of styles ranging from classic to modern. You can choose from freestanding mirrors, wall-mounted, makeup or tabletop, depending on your bathroom design needs. One of the most popular mirrors today is one with a frame made from bits of glass that is held together by richly gilded leads. Etched designs that are on the underside of the glass are always popular too. Rosettes and bits of molded glass surrounding Venetian glass are examples of the popular antique style and look exquisite with Venetian chandeliers.

In your Venetian bath you might want a vanity with a Venetian makeup mirror. Some mirrors have fine wood frames with flower festoons or scrolls, all gilded. Such a beautiful design makes the perfect Venetian mirror to go with your other bathroom accessories. Whether you want a table top or wall mirror, your Venetian bathroom will glow with the richness of the popular style. Rich glass and intricate frames work together to enhance your environment. The eclectic design will match many other styles so that you can have the special look that will have your guests talking.

Other popular examples of fine Venetian craftsmanship are in the Chinese style, with carved Chinese figures sitting. You will also find Venetian mirrors with tinted glass used in the frames, often in blue, one of the more popular colors of the time period. These Venetian mirrors reflect more than your image. They are a window into the past, when mirrors were highly valued by the Venetians, who sometimes lined their walls with them.

You can find Venetian bathroom mirrors in a wide range of prices as well as styles. Designed with many budgets in mind, these mirrors are available in selections for any pocket book. The Venetian mirror is one of those pieces of elegant decor that has become timeless and will never lose its allure. Venetian mirrors have been handmade for over 400 years to lend an air of sophistication and elegance to any room. One of the best rooms in which to display or use a Venetian mirror is the bedroom. Of course, they are often used as attention-getting pieces, but sometimes beauty should be a private experience.





Personal taste plays a large role in the exact Venetian mirror that will work best in your bedroom and size of the mirror will depend a lot on the size of the room and other furniture and fixtures already present. A classic, rich bed and furniture of hard woods are necessary to bring the most out of the mirror. A Venetian mirror uncomplemented is a waste of a mirror. A classic antique bedroom suite would be a perfect match.




There are several different styles and shapes of Venetian mirrors available that work for different bedrooms. Among those are:




Round Venetian mirrors – These are the traditional, Italian-style Venetian mirrors. They are created by experienced artisans through a series of cutting, polishing, and editing that make each piece unique.

Olympia Venetian mirrors – This style is representative of the art of Venice but have come to be symbolic of modern wealth and luxury. Paradoxically, these mirrors are among the most affordable of all Venetian mirror styles.

Ilonah Venetian mirrors – The Ilonah is synonymous with Italian. Considered by some to be the most beautiful of Venetian mirrors by those who craft the mirrors themselves. They hang in a middle price range and are best when you want to make people believe they are actually in Europe.

Pia Venetian mirror – The Pia is a rectangular Venetian mirror. The apex is curved inward and highly decorative. This mirror is prized for its craftsmanship, which uses a series of etching, beveling, and polishing.

Ciara Venetian mirror – These octagonal Venetian mirrors are unique in shape and loved for how drastically they can change the look and feel of a room. Although they are created by skilled artisans, usually Italian, they have a more cosmopolitan feel with vague European aftertones.

To accent a Venetian mirror, a few different techniques can be used. Painting the walls a yellow hue is the most popular. Rugs of Italian design work well, also. Gold-toned chandeliers will complement a Venetian mirror and a few sconces are sometimes beneficial. There are so many ways to effectively use a Venetian mirror in the bedroom it is largely a matter of trial and error combined with personal taste.
Tracing its roots in Venice, Italy, Venetian mirrors have been in existence since the 16th and 17th




century. Back then, owning a mirror was considered as symbol of prominence with only the distinguished families having access to handcrafted designs. As years went by, mirror-making has been regarded as an art – with artisans applying old techniques in mirror-making and at the same time, producing a contemporary look while maintaining the original charm and beauty of the 17th century styles. Now no longer symbols of status, mirrors are more readily available for everyone to enjoy.

If what you are after is class and elegance, then you will not go wrong with a Venetian mirror. Owing to its charm and beauty, more and more houses use these mirrors as accent piece in bedrooms, living rooms, receiving quarters, and dining rooms. Even the bathroom is not spared. As such, mirrors are considered a necessary room decor in every modern architecture.
Features Of A Venetian Mirror:

To help you decide the perfect mirror design to match your taste, let us look into the different mirror design features.

A beveled mirror, commonly known as diagonal mirrors, is often used on bathroom vanity and wall mirrors. Edges are beveled to avoid glass chipping, giving it a clean and refined look. A frameless mirror design features a rimless mirrored glass with a bevel of at least an inch. With a frameless mirror, you’ll never worry about the frame becoming out of date. If you have limited space, an oval mirror can accentuate a room by adding dimension to a tapered wood wall or hallway while maintaining the room’s original charm and features. Like oval glass mirrors, a round wall mirror adds a touch of sophistication to a formal room especially when contrasted with a rectangular mirror.

Mirrors illuminate a room by adding depth thus creating varied impressions – all made and crafted Venetian style. As mirrors are more in style now, the possibilities are endless:

- A center mirror features styles similar to the original 16th and 17th Venetian mirrors.

- Combining Venetian style mirror design features, all beautiful antique pieces come in a beveled mirror frame.

- A bath cabinet features an etched border that details the intricate hand work of your Venetian bronze.

- Try alternating a round glass mirror with a rectangular wall mirror – check the result and you get a hip yet classic modern look.

- You can go frameless with your vanity table, an etched medicine cabinet mirror pane or engraved Venetian glass.

- You can also bronze the frame of your round mirror.

Therefore, regardless of the which features you choose, Venetian mirrors can complete a room by adding extra dimension and shine to your decor.

Italy has a rich tradition of art and crafts. Masters such as Michaelangelo and Leonardo da Vinci have given us art the world admires. Italy’s craft can be seen in the carvings, luxurious fabric and fine glass.
 It has a history of fine glass making that goes back over 500 years.
 Murano and Venice are known the world over for fine glass. 
The very best of Italian art is reflected in the exquisite Venetian mirrors that have retained a timeless charm and appeal to this day. 
Today, Venetian mirrors are becoming popular once again, complementing the rise in popularity of classic renaissance style furniture.
 Venetian mirrors add to the classic boudoir look in bedrooms with their sophisticated and rich, elegant frames. Look into a plain mirror and look into a Venetian mirors with your reflection so elegantly framed. 
It takes patience, absolutely amazing craftsmanship and loving care to craft a truly elegant round Venetian mirrors. Perhaps only dedicated Italian artisans can give the enchantingly good looks of original Italian Venetian round mirrors. 


Hand crafted, each genuine Italian Venetian mirror is one of its kind and a piece of art. Choice woods, richly caned with flower festoons, scrolls and gilding make the Venetian mirrors from Italy ideal not only for bedrooms but also for bathrooms. Italian glass has a liquid quality unmatched by that produced elsewhere in the world and reflections take on a warm glow—yet another reason to choose only genuine Italian Venetian mirrors. 

Italian Venetian mirrors have become so popular they are copied and cheap reproductions with metallic or even plastic frames abound. However, such reproductions can never truly convey the feel, the looks and the aura of genuine Italian Venetian mirrors. The personalized craftsmanship and attention to intricate loving detail is absent and these cheap mirrors are just that—cheap reproductions.

 Surely you would not want guests or visitors to draw their inferences from such reproductions hanging on your walls would you On the other hand just think of the image you convey when you have only genuine Italian Venetian mirrors in your home.

 The glass used in the mirrors is usually sourced from Venice and Murano—each with a tadition of over 500 years of making the finest. Genuine Italian Venetian mirrors use special, expensive silvering process using pure silver that gives an entirely different look. Besides, the mirror is embellished with engravings and precisely assembled with care as a piece of art.

 This is yet another reason why only genuine Italian Venetian mirrors are head and shoulders above the rest. There are select manufacturers in Italy who still use traditional methods of making genuine Italian Venetian mirrors. 

They have craftsman who work with hand tools, use traditional materials like wood and then the glass itself is turned into a mirror using the age old technique using pure silver to give it the rich renaissance look. 

Usually Venetian mirrors will bear rich engraving and embellishments. Each process is done by hand, checked by the craftsman and finished to perfection. All these activities take time and guarantee a unique piece each time.
